Harry Truman Is Greeted by Governor G. Mennon Williams & Others At Willow Run Airport, October 1958 Photographer: Eck Stanger

Harry Truman Is Greeted by Governor G. Mennon Williams & Others At Willow Run Airport, October 1958 image
Year:
1958
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, October 13, 1958
Caption:
Former President Harry Truman arrived at Willow Run Airport yesterday to make a visit to Detroit. State Democratic leaders were there to greet him including Gov. Williams. Neil Staebler, state Democratic chairman, is in the background. Truman stayed only a few hours in Detroit.

Willow Run Airport Operations Office, February 1948 Photographer: Maiteland Robert La Motte

Willow Run Airport Operations Office, February 1948 image
Year:
1948
Published In:
Ann Arbor News, March 25, 1948
Caption:
CONTROL AGENTS AT WORK IN 'OPERATIONS': Shown above are the men who compute how many passengers will ride the plane, how much mail, express and freight will be carried, when the aircraft will take off and estimated arrival time of flights. Literally a nerve center of the terminal, the controlling of flights carried on in the room pictured above was formerly handled in seven separate offices by seven separate airlines at Willow Run. The adding machines on the desks are a few of dozens in use at the airport for totalling the weights of passengers, mail and other cargo.
